Specifications
Voltage - Input Offset: 500µV
Base Part Number: SA5532
Supplier Device Package: 8-SOIC
Package / Case: 8-SOIC (0.154", 3.90mm Width)
Mounting Type: Surface Mount
Operating Temperature: -40°C ~ 85°C
Voltage - Supply, Single/Dual (±): ±5 V ~ 15 V
Current - Output / Channel: 38mA
Current - Supply: 8mA
Series: --
Current - Input Bias: 200nA
Gain Bandwidth Product: 10MHz
Slew Rate: 9 V/µs
Output Type: --
Number of Circuits: 2
Amplifier Type: General Purpose
Part Status: Active
Packaging: Tube
